Breaking Down the Components of NLP Pipeline Infrastructure Costs
An effective NLP pipeline for legal applications consists of multiple interconnected components, each with associated costs. Understanding this breakdown is essential for accurate budgeting and ROI projections.
Data Infrastructure and Storage
The foundation of any NLP pipeline requires robust data infrastructure. For a mid-sized legal operation processing 50,000+ documents monthly, data storage costs typically range from $3,500 to $8,000 monthly using cloud-based solutions like AWS or Azure. This includes storage for raw documents, processed data, and model outputs. Additionally, database management systems specifically optimized for legal document handling can cost between $15,000 and $45,000 annually, depending on query volume and storage requirements.
Model Development and Training
Developing or fine-tuning NLP models for legal-specific tasks represents a significant expense. Generic NLP models require substantial customization to understand legal terminology, case law references, and regulatory language. In-house model development typically costs $50,000 to $150,000 per model, with training timelines spanning 3-6 months. Computing Resources and Processing Power
Running NLP models at scale requires significant computational resources. GPU-based processing for document analysis costs approximately $2,000 to $6,000 monthly for enterprise deployments. Processing a typical 1,000-page contract through a complete NLP pipeline—including tokenization, entity recognition, classification, and relationship extraction—requires roughly 15-30 minutes of compute time, translating to approximately $0.15-$0.40 per document depending on complexity.
Software Licensing and Platform Costs
Beyond infrastructure, organizations must account for software licensing, which represents 30-40% of total NLP pipeline costs. Enterprise-grade NLP platforms charge either on a per-document basis or through subscription models. Annual software costs typically range from $50,000 for small operations to $500,000+ for large enterprises managing millions of documents annually.

Implementation, Training, and Operational Expenses
Successfully deploying an NLP pipeline extends far beyond purchasing software and infrastructure. Implementation costs represent 20-25% of total first-year expenses and include system integration, data migration, and quality assurance testing. For a legal organization with existing document management systems, implementation typically costs $75,000 to $200,000.
Staff training and change management represent another critical expense category. Law firms must invest in training paralegals and attorneys on new workflows, typically requiring 40-80 hours of training per staff member. At average legal billing rates, this training investment costs $15,000 to $40,000 for a team of 20 people.
Ongoing operational costs include system monitoring, model maintenance, and continuous improvement. These recurring expenses typically account for 15-20% of the initial implementation cost annually. Quality assurance and accuracy monitoring, essential for maintaining legal compliance, adds another $10,000-$30,000 annually depending on usage volumes.
Calculating ROI: Real Numbers from 2026 Legal Tech Deployments
Despite significant upfront investments, legal organizations implementing NLP pipelines consistently report strong ROI within 18-24 months. The primary value drivers include labor cost reduction, accelerated timelines, and improved accuracy.
Labor Cost Savings: Contract review traditionally requires 50-200 billable hours depending on complexity. An effective NLP pipeline reduces review time by 60-80%, translating to 30-160 hours saved per contract. For a law firm billing at $300/hour, this represents $9,000-$48,000 in labor cost savings per contract.
Timeline Acceleration: Faster document processing enables firms to take on more clients and complete matters faster, improving cash flow and client satisfaction. Organizations report 3-4 month faster project completion on average, representing additional revenue of $50,000-$300,000 annually for mid-sized firms.
Error Reduction: NLP pipelines maintain consistency and accuracy far exceeding human reviewers for routine tasks, reducing costly mistakes in contract analysis and due diligence. Error reduction benefits typically provide $20,000-$100,000 in annual value through avoided litigation, compliance issues, and rework.
A typical mid-sized law firm with $5 million annual revenue implementing an NLP pipeline might expect:
- Year 1 investment: $180,000-$250,000
- Year 1 value generation: $200,000-$350,000
- Year 2 investment: $60,000-$80,000 (maintenance and optimization)
- Year 2 value generation: $350,000-$500,000
- Cumulative 3-year ROI: 180-220%
Comparing Build vs. Buy vs. Hybrid Approaches
Organizations face three primary strategies for NLP pipeline deployment. Building in-house provides maximum customization but requires substantial technical expertise and typically takes 9-18 months. Total costs reach $300,000-$600,000 for a fully functional system.
Purchasing from established vendors provides faster time-to-value and ongoing support. This approach costs $100,000-$300,000 annually but requires less internal technical resources.
